  • Patent number: 4490148
    Abstract: A protector against incontinence comprises an oblong absorbent body which is fixed to a bottom liquid-tight layer extending outside the absorbent body. The lateral edge portions of the layer are folded in over the absorbent body and form side flaps, the distance between the edges thereof being less than the width of the absorbent body at its mid section. The side flaps are fixed at their ends to the bottom layer. An elastic line, arranged at the edge of each side flap, tends to contract itself and thereby the edges of the side flaps. When the protector is put on, the edges of the side flaps come into elastic sealing contact in the thigh creases of the crotch.

  • Patent number: 4445506
    Abstract: The present invention briefly refers to a bone aligning apparatus comprising a stand (1, 4, 7) forming a stretching bow in which a limb, preferably a fore arm, is insertable in order to be exposed to a repositioning pulling force. A rope (11) extends between a pulling force producing device (10) and a repositioning disc (15) having means (16) for holding the extreme portions of the limb such as fingers and toes in a physiologically correct position. A holding cuff (14) is adapted to retain the inner portion of the limb such as the upper arm or thigh, such cuff being attached to a portion (7) of the stand by means of a spring (13). A pulling force meter (18) is provided to establish the pulling force.

  • Patent number: 4385632
    Abstract: An absorbent body for collecting blood, faeces and urine contains a water-soluble copper salt which impedes bacterial growth, prevents the breaking-down of urea into ammonia and complex-binds ammonia so as to prevent the occurrence of unpleasant odor. Preferably copper acetate is used, in which even the acetate ion has germicidal effect.

  • Patent number: 4290424
    Abstract: The present invention relates to a plaster cast cutting wire (1) permitting the simple removal of a plaster cast or dressing. The plaster cast cutting wire comprises an anchoring plate (2) from which two substantially equally long cutting wire ends (3) extend. The cutting wire is positioned against the limb or body portion to be dressed and the plaster-of-Paris bandage is wound around both the body portion and the plaster cutting wire, in a way causing the plate (2) to become embedded in the cast. In order to facilitate removal of the plaster cast or dressing at least two plaster cutting wires will normally be used, thereby providing for division of the plaster cast into at least two parts upon removal. If the plaster cast or dressing is to be applied over a joint, the plates (2) are positioned opposite the joint on the outer and inner sides thereof.

  • Patent number: 4084265
    Abstract: A protective glove consists of two plastic films such as polyethylene welded at the periphery of the glove, whereat at least one of the films has protuberances on one side. At least one film having a thickness in the region of 0.01 to 1.0 mm is made with commonly separated impressions on one side for providing corresponding protuberances on its other side. Said protuberances are substantially evenly distributed over the entire surface of the film and lie at such a small distance from each other, preferably in the region of 0.5 to 2 mm, that the adhesion between the films is at least partially inhibited to facilitate the introduction of a hand into the glove.
